Altruism is the quality most often associated with charitable donations. Essentially, altruistic behavior is a behavior that is basically done for the good of someone else with no regard to gaining any personal benefits from it. Even so, there are various discussions on whether altruistic behaviour truly exists – can we genuinely do good for other people without gaining a thing in return? Is not the sense of accomplishment or satisfaction after having helped somebody else a reward in itself? This question has been viewed from the viewpoint of numerous philosophical approaches, and of course no body can give a definitive answer to that question. If you have considered all the reasons to donate to charity and have come to the realization that you want to become more involved in charity, there are various ways you can help. Many big businesses, like Citigroup as an example, invest into schemes and structures that ameliorate the lives of others, whether it is to improve access to sports for young individuals, or to provide homeless individuals with accommodation. You too can donate money to a cause you deem worthwhile, but there are some other ways you can help. Volunteering your time or abilities as an example is amongst the most usual ways to do that – helping the elderly with their house chores, or by giving private lessons to children from low-income families are all excellent ways you can help! By volunteering you can also learn a few skills yourself, which can look very good on your resume. Raising funds is yet another idea – as an example by organising a bake sale or a fun run. And lastly, just raising awareness about the cause can motivate others to donate money or help out in some other ways.
